Default Code for Audio System & Replacing Stereo- Suzuki Aerio 2006

Hi, I have a suzuki Areo 2006. After the car battery died, the system required a code. I tried to put in the code, only to find that I am locked out and unable to use the system. The Suzuki dealer says the radio has to be shipped to Suzuki for repairs or I have to replace the stereo receiver. Can anyone suggest a way out without replacing the receiver? If it has to be replaced, are there any restrictions on the type of replacement receiver? If replacement is the only workable option, I am interested in Sony MEX-BT2800. Will this be compatible?

did you try runing a code through. i think the factory code is really simple. 1234, 4321,1111,2222,3333,4444. you can only use 1-4 for the code so really there are only so many combos.
